Output 17abbeaa5817d53c93bd69c7d3a768e5512fc468ea57e84f2c8aa20428a92e13:8

value
107800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98596bb65ee09e8fbde9d45f3b58a260cf142fd6 OP_EQUAL
address
3FaZkmJkd7M6hugVG9pHdB24zDzb8zWrhS
transaction
17abbeaa5817d53c93bd69c7d3a768e5512fc468ea57e84f2c8aa20428a92e13
confirmations
69821
spent
true